A new prescribed burn, named Nacogdoches 5593, was initiated 8:49 a.m. Dec. 2 in Nacogdoches County, Texas.

The prescribed fire has burned five acres of private land after being active for 48 hours.

Prescribed fire (prescribed burn) is a wildfire prevention method that involves burning an area of land in a controlled manner to minimize the risk of catastrophic wildfires.
